Enrolling your child in daycare offers meaningful benefits for both kids and parents. For children, daycare provides structured social interaction with peers, helping them build communication skills, emotional resilience, and confidence from an early age. Daily routines around meals, play, and learning activities support cognitive and physical development in ways that are hard to replicate at home. For parents, a trusted daycare in Holyoke provides peace of mind knowing your child is in a safe, supervised environment while you focus on work or other responsibilities. Many families also find that daycare eases the transition to kindergarten by giving children early exposure to a classroom-style setting. Begin by confirming that any center you consider is licensed and in good standing with MA childcare regulations — this ensures minimum health, safety, and staffing standards are being met. From there, pay attention to staff-to-child ratios, staff turnover, and whether caregivers have training in early childhood education or child development. The physical environment matters too — look for clean, organized spaces with age-appropriate materials and secure entry and exit procedures. Don't overlook the daily curriculum: quality centers in Holyoke balance structured learning with free play rather than leaning too heavily on one or the other. Touring a daycare in Holyoke, MA in person is one of the most important steps in the decision-making process, and going in with the right questions makes a big difference. Start with the basics: What are the staff-to-child ratios for your child's age group, and how is the center staffed during drop-off and pick-up? Ask how staff handle discipline and conflict between children, and what a typical daily schedule looks like. It's also worth asking about their communication style — do they use an app, daily sheets, or in-person check-ins to keep parents informed? On the practical side, ask about enrollment availability, waitlist timelines, tuition payment schedules, and their policy on sick days or closures. Daycare costs in Holyoke, MA vary depending on a number of factors, so it's difficult to give a single number that applies to every family. The type of care plays a big role — child care centers typically have different pricing structures than family daycare homes, which tend to be smaller and sometimes more affordable. Your child's age matters too, as infant care generally costs more due to the higher staff ratios required for younger children. The number of days per week, full-time versus part-time enrollment, and any additional services like meals, enrichment programs, or overnight care will all affect your monthly total. Location within MA is another factor — urban centers in Holyoke often see higher rates than suburban or rural providers. Child care centers are larger, licensed facilities that typically serve multiple age groups and offer structured curricula — a good option for parents who value consistency and socialization. Family daycare homes operate out of a caregiver's residence with smaller group sizes, which can feel more nurturing and home-like for younger children. For parents of babies and young toddlers, infant daycare programs are specifically designed to meet the developmental needs of children under two.
